Florida Law Enforcement Games
d.b.a.
Florida Police & Fire Games

  

WHEN:   June 20- 26, 2010
WHERE:  Treasure Coast
HOSTING AGENCIES:  Martin, Indian River, & St. Lucie Counties Sheriff's Offices
Port St. Lucie, Fort Piece & Vero Beach Police Departments
St. Lucie, Indian River & Martin Counties Tourist Development Councils

 

 

  

The Florida Law Enforcement Games was established in 1985.  The following is a history of host cities since that date:

1985    Tampa
1986    Tampa
1987    Tampa
1988    Jacksonville
1989    Jacksonville
1990    Daytona Beach
1991    Daytona Beach
1992    Miami
1993    Miami
1994    Tallahassee
1995    Tallahassee
1996    Gainesville
1997    Gainesville
1998    Cocoa Beach
1999    Cocoa Beach
2000    Cocoa Beach (host to ILEG)
2001    Tampa
2002    Tampa
2003    Treasure Coast Sports  (Martin,  Indian River & St. Lucie Counties)
2004    Treasure Coast Sports  (Martin , Indian River & St. Lucie Counties)
2005   Jacksonville
2006   Jacksonville
2007   Sarasota
2008   Sarasota
2009   Treasure Coast Sports  (Martin,  Indian River & St. Lucie Counties)

The Florida Law Enforcement Games are open to Florida law enforcement and firefighter personnel only.  These games are held the third full week each June.  There are approximately 5,000 competitors representing over 200 different agencies competing in 45+ olympic-style sporting events.
